83243 ZIP Code — Holbrook, ID
Oneida County, Idaho
ZIP code 83243 is located in
Holbrook ,
Idaho ,
within Oneida County .
It covers approximately 169.67 square miles and serves a population of
14 residents.
This is a standard ZIP code in the Mountain (MT) timezone,
served by area code 208 .
